About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ass

Similar to the "Battle Of Macragge" set for Warhammer , the Battle for Skull Pass is an introductory set for Warhammer Fantasy Battles, but it is a stand alone game, with Dwarf and Goblins. It comes with dice, templates, measuring sticks, 2 armies, scenery, a pocket rulebook, and a Scenario book.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ass FAQ

How many players is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ass?
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ass plays with 2 players — it is a strict 2-player game, ages 12 and up.
How long does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ass take to play?
A game of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ass takes 180–360 min, at medium-heavy complexity (3.5/5 on BoardGameGeek).
Is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ass any good?
Warhammer Battle For Skull Pass rates 6.7/10 from 415 BoardGameGeek ratings. It is a fantasy / fighting game built around dice rolling, modular board, variable player powers.
